Hello all,



I was curious if anyone could give me some advice. My CE lite pops on and off during the course of traveling. The car does not seem to be riding rough or anything like that...


99 9-5 with 97k on it

Could be a million things. I finally bought a Car Chip and hooked it up to my 97....occasionally a small evaporative emissions control leak is detected...I reset it and it's gone for another few months.

Here are a few other examples, which may be of use to you. Andy

------------------------------------

1 Switch on ignition, do not start. 2 Check engine light will come on for 6 seconds. 3 Comes back on for 3 seconds. 4 Goes off. 5 Flash code begins. 6 2 Flashes = Map sensor. 7 3 Flashes = Intake air temp sensor. 8 4 Flashes = Engine coolant temp sensor. 9 5 Flashes = Throttle position sensor. 10 6 Flashes = Oxygen sensor. 11 7 Flashes = Adaptation. 12 8 Flashes = EVAP can purge valve. 13 9 Flashes = Control module Internal fault. 12 Disconnect battery earth lead for 5 minuets to clear code. 13 Carry out adaptation.
